The secondary stage creep behavior of a high temperature steel at 538°C is given by: έ = 1.16 x 10-24 σ8 where έ = strain rate in h-1 and σ = stress in MPa. Predict the creep rate of this steel at a temperature of 500°C at a stress level of 150 MPa. The activation energy for creep is given as 100kcal/mol.
